Description of problem:
Hello, 
using a Docbook element, not listed by "publican print_known", and setting
show_unknown: 1 in the publican.cfg, we should expect publican report the
unknown tag when processing XML. 

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Use an unknown element: <equation>
2. build with show_unknown: 1 (default) (debug: 1, for redundancy)

Actual results:
No message about the unknown element

Expected results:
Show message about the unknown element
